Abstract

The invention discloses an IP address programming method based on geographic information, which causes an IP address to become a true address containing the geographic information, improves the expandability and the safety of the IP address, and simplifies the route realization of the IP address. The technical scheme is that the method comprises: (1) programming the architecture of a backbone network so that each superior backbone network node is connected with a secondary backbone network node at most and the network structures of the same level and the same branch are optionally configured; and (2) combining the IP information of the backbone network node with the longitude and latitude information of the position where the backbone network node is. The invention is applied to IP address programming.

technical field [0001] The invention relates to an IP address planning method, in particular to an IP address planning method meeting the requirements of the next generation network on scalability, security and the like. Background technique [0002] NGN (Next Generation Network) is the next-generation communication network, with softswitch as the core, capable of providing a comprehensive and open network architecture based on packet technology including voice, data, video and multimedia services, and representing the development direction of communication networks. And IPv6 is one of the core technologies in NGN network, it will replace IPv4 which is widely used at present in the near future. [0003] The biggest problem with the second-generation Internet IPv4 technology currently in use is the limited network address resources.
